    Kelly Oubre Jr. shot 7-of-11 from the field and 2-of-2 from the foul line in Tuesday’s loss to the Bulls, scoring 18 points with three rebounds, two assists, two steals, two blocks and two three-pointers.

    Oubre continues to provide excellent fantasy value, and according to Basketball Monster, he’s approaching the top-25 in nine-cat formats. While the rebounds were limited on Tuesday, the Tsunami Papi was efficient offensively and recorded four “stocks.” Oubre’s rostered in 42 percent of Yahoo! leagues and is worth adding until Paul George (knee) returns and can take on a full workload. However, fantasy managers who already have Oubre should consider selling high.

    Kelly Oubre Jr. amassed 29 points (12-of-21 FGs, 2-of-2 FTs), three rebounds, one steal, one block and three three-pointers in Sunday’s win over the Nets.

    Oubre put on a show during the first quarter of Sunday’s game, scoring 22 points on 9-of-12 shooting from the field. Cam Thomas was guarding him for most of that run, and Thomas has never been known for his defensive ability. Oubre was comparatively quiet for the rest of the night, but the damage had been done. The only negative was that he tweaked his ankle during the second half. While Oubre could have returned, there was no need to risk it with the 76ers up big. The “Tsunami Papi” continues to exceed expectations in fantasy basketball, providing top-50 value in nine-cat formats. The 76ers play four games during Week 3, and Oubre’s value will remain high for as long as Paul George and Jared McCain are out.

    ESPN’s Shams Charania reports Kelly Oubre Jr. has picked up his play option for the 2025-26 season.

    Sunday was deadline day for Oubre, who has decided to exercise his player option worth $8.4 million. The veteran wing has provided solid value in both seasons with the 76ers, most recently averaging 15.1 points, 6.1 rebounds, 1.8 assists, 1.5 steals and 1.2 three-pointers per game in 2024-25. While Oubre did offer solid fantasy value last season, the 76ers stand to be deeper on the perimeter next season with Jared McCain (knee) being healthy and lottery pick VJ Edgecombe joining the team. Also, the 76ers are expected to do whatever they can to re-sign Quentin Grimes once he hits restricted free agency on Monday.

    Kelly Oubre Jr. logged 41 minutes in Wednesday’s loss to the Knicks, finishing with 27 points (9-of-14 FGs, 5-of-6 FTs), five rebounds, one assist, two steals, one block and four three-pointers.

    In an infuriating season for 76ers fans, Oubre has been one of the few bright spots. And he’s come through for fantasy managers recently, providing sixth-round value in eight-cat formats over the past three weeks. Oubre scored 19 points in the first half of Wednesday’s loss, keeping the 76ers within striking distance before Tyrese Maxey got going (inside the arc, at least) after halftime. Oubre is rostered in 67 percent of Yahoo! leagues, and that number may increase if Joel Embiid (knee) gets shut down for the rest of the season.
